Urawa Reds saw off Yamanashi Gakuen 3-0 in the second round of the Emperor's Cup on Wednesday evening. The home side came through a fixture that rarely looks straightforward in this competition. By then the result had settled comfortably, though not before the visitors showed they could cause problems.

A. Onaiwu opened the scoring in the eighteenth minute, a goal that shifted the balance early. He added a second five minutes later, and that doubled lead changed how the game played out. E. Katayama made it three in the eighty-fourth minute, a late touch that put the final nail in the coffin for any hopes of a comeback.

The match produced three yellow cards in total. One went to the home side, two to the visitors, with the bookings scattered across the middle period. The third yellow in the forty-ninth minute came as tempo was building, and it kept a player on edge for the remainder.

Urawa held 57 per cent possession and registered seven shots on target against two for their opponents. The visitors managed four corners to four as well, but their shot conversion told the real story. Onaiwu's brace and Katayama's late strike meant the statistics reflected a one-sided afternoon more than the raw numbers suggest.

The victory ended a run of mixed results for Urawa, who had lost three of their previous five league matches. Yamanashi Gakuen came into this having won only once in their last five outings across all competitions. This cup exit leaves both sides looking to regroup before their next competitive fixture.
